Transaction eab026635ebe456ad8b60cfdf340f61643ee21001abd47815302a02df087d903
1 Input
1 Output
-
eab026635ebe456ad8b60cfdf340f61643ee21001abd47815302a02df087d903:0
- value
- 134160780
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87361d374e120b40a211d2321d4d91a4e986bc2e OP_EQUAL
- address
- 3E1wyMcUjnyCE4mFHWU6RY1gsbXrpWNr8v